    The SAP error message HRPBSSA002 indicates that a specific functionality or feature is only available for the South African Public Sector. This error typically arises in the context of SAP Human Capital Management (HCM) or Payroll modules when a user attempts to access or execute a function that is not supported for their current configuration or system setup.
    
    Cause: Configuration Issue: The system may be configured for a different country or sector that does not support the specific functionality intended for the South African Public Sector. Missing Authorizations: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the public sector functionalities. Incorrect Module Usage: The user might be trying to use a feature that is specifically designed for the South African Public Sector while working in a different context (e.g., private sector or another country).
